Instructions
- Rinse the rice thoroughly under cold water until the water runs clear. This removes excess starch and prevents clumping.
- In a large saucepan,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add chopped onion and sauté until translucent, about 3-4 minutes. Add minced garlic and cook for another minute until fragrant.
- Add the rinsed rice to the pan and stir constantly for 2 minutes until the rice is lightly toasted and coated with oil.
- Pour in the vegetable broth, lemon juice, and add lemon zest, oregano, dill, bay leaf, salt, and pepper.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to low, cover, and simmer for 18-20 minutes.
- Remove from heat and let the rice stand covered for 10 minutes. This resting period is crucial for achieving that perfect fluffy texture.
- Fluff the rice with a fork, remove the bay leaf, and stir in fresh parsley before serving.
Notes
Use long-grain rice like basmati or jasmine for best fluffy results. Don't lift the lid while cooking to maintain steam. The 10-minute resting period after cooking is crucial for perfect texture. Add lemon juice at beginning of cooking for optimal flavor melding.
